    By the way, can anyone explain to me what "parse links in text" means?

    It means to scan a text file for hyperlinks - usually looking for something that starts with "http://"

    To parse means to break something down into its component parts. So, in this context its breaking the text down into parts and looking for links among the broken out parts.
